Leipzig (dpa / sa) - At the start of the week, a cold front brings significantly colder temperatures to Saxony-Anhalt.

As a spokesman for the German Weather Service (DWD) announced, the maximum values ​​on Monday only reach values ​​between seven and ten degrees.

The morning remains overcast, there could be some rain or sleet in some places.

According to the forecast, it loosens largely during the day.

Short showers of rain, snow and sleet can be expected between Altmark and Harz in the evening.

Isolated thunderstorms can also occur.

According to the DWD, Tuesday night will be cloudy.

The lows reach frosty zero to minus three degrees in lower elevations and down to minus five degrees in the Harz Mountains.

According to the meteorologists, Tuesday brings a few hours of sunshine, isolated showers in the afternoon and again highs between seven and ten degrees.
